news 2026/5/26 15:24:31

终极指南:如何使用PlayIntegrityFix解决Android设备验证问题

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
终极指南:如何使用PlayIntegrityFix解决Android设备验证问题

终极指南:如何使用PlayIntegrityFix解决Android设备验证问题

【免费下载链接】PlayIntegrityFixFix Play Integrity (and SafetyNet) verdicts.项目地址: https://gitcode.com/GitHub_Trending/pl/PlayIntegrityFix

在Android设备Root后,许多用户面临一个棘手问题:Google Play Integrity验证失败导致无法使用银行应用、支付服务和某些游戏。PlayIntegrityFix正是为解决这一痛点而生的开源工具,它通过智能的设备标识伪装技术,帮助Root用户在保持设备功能完整性的同时顺利通过Google的严格安全验证。这个强大的Magisk模块已经成为Android开发者社区中最受欢迎的完整性修复解决方案之一。

为什么传统方案无法解决现代验证挑战?

Google近年来不断强化其安全验证机制,从最初的SafetyNet升级到现在的Play Integrity,验证标准日益严格。传统的safetynet-fix模块已无法应对新的挑战,特别是在Android 13及以上版本中,Google移除了传统的设备检查机制,使得Device验证级别变得与Strong验证相同。

传统方案的局限性

  • 仅针对旧版SafetyNet设计
  • 无法处理Play Integrity的多层验证
  • 缺乏动态设备标识生成能力
  • 与最新Android版本兼容性差

相比之下,PlayIntegrityFix采用了更加智能的解决方案,通过修改关键系统属性和模拟官方认证设备标识,为Root用户提供了一站式的完整性修复方案。

PlayIntegrityFix核心工作机制解析

三层验证绕过技术

PlayIntegrityFix通过三个核心技术层面实现验证绕过:

  1. 系统属性伪装层- 动态修改ro.build.fingerprintro.build.version.security_patch等关键属性
  2. 设备标识生成层- 创建符合Google安全标准的设备标识信息,如module/pif.json中配置的Pixel 6设备指纹
  3. 动态参数调整层- 根据验证请求动态调整响应参数,确保每次验证都能通过

配置文件架构

项目的核心配置文件位于module/pif.json,采用JSON格式定义设备标识:

{ "FINGERPRINT": "google/oriole_beta/oriole:16/BP22.250325.012/13467521:user/release-keys", "MANUFACTURER": "Google", "MODEL": "Pixel 6", "SECURITY_PATCH": "2025-04-05" }

这个配置文件定义了设备将被模拟成的Google Pixel 6的完整构建指纹,包括制造商、型号和安全补丁日期等关键信息。

四步安装配置流程

第一步:环境预检与准备

在安装前,确保您的设备满足以下要求:

系统兼容性检查

  • Android 8.0及以上版本(API 26+)
  • 已安装Magisk(27.0+推荐)、KernelSU或APatch
  • Zygisk功能已启用
  • 至少100MB可用存储空间

冲突模块清理

# 移除可能冲突的模块 rm -rf /data/adb/modules/safetynet-fix rm -rf /data/adb/modules/MagiskHidePropsConf

第二步:获取与构建项目

通过Git获取最新版本的PlayIntegrityFix:

git clone https://gitcode.com/GitHub_Trending/pl/PlayIntegrityFix cd PlayIntegrityFix

项目结构概览:

  • app/ - 核心应用代码目录,包含Java和C++实现
  • module/ - Magisk模块文件,包含安装脚本和配置文件
  • gradle/ - 构建配置相关文件
  • 配置文件:pif.json、module.prop等

第三步:模块安装与激活

通过Magisk应用完成模块安装:

  1. 打开Magisk应用 → 模块管理 → 本地安装
  2. 选择项目中的安装包文件
  3. 等待安装完成并重启设备

重要提醒:请勿在Recovery模式下刷入此模块!安装脚本会自动执行以下关键操作:

  • 检查Zygisk运行状态
  • 移除冲突模块组件
  • 生成默认pif.json配置文件
  • 设置必要的系统属性参数

第四步:配置验证与优化

安装完成后,验证模块是否成功激活:

# 验证模块安装状态 if [ -d "/data/adb/modules/playintegrityfix" ]; then echo "✅ PlayIntegrityFix模块已成功安装" else echo "❌ 模块安装失败,请检查安装日志" fi

Android 13+设备的特殊处理方案

对于Android 13及以上版本设备,由于Google改变了验证机制,需要额外的处理步骤:

方案一:TrickyStore组合方案

  1. 安装TrickyStore模块
  2. 配置有效的keybox文件
  3. 与PlayIntegrityFix配合使用

方案二:PlayIntegrityFork替代方案

  1. 使用PlayIntegrityFork替代原版模块
  2. 启用spoofVendingSdk功能
  3. 强制使用传统检查机制

注意:方案二可能导致Play Store不稳定,包括应用崩溃等问题。建议优先考虑方案一。

常见问题排查与解决方案

问题一:安装后设备卡在启动界面

解决方案

  1. 进入恢复模式
  2. 删除冲突模块目录:/data/adb/modules/playintegrityfix
  3. 重新启动设备
  4. 检查其他模块的兼容性

问题二:Play商店显示设备未认证

解决方案

# 重置Google Play服务数据 am force-stop com.google.android.gms pm clear com.google.android.gms # 重启设备 reboot

问题三:完整性验证部分失败

检查步骤

  1. 使用"Play Integrity Checker"应用验证三个级别:
    • 设备级验证(Device):必须通过
    • 应用级验证(App):必须通过
    • 完整性验证(Integrity):必须通过
  2. 如果Device验证失败,检查Android版本并考虑使用TrickyStore
  3. 更新pif.json中的设备指纹信息

最佳实践与维护建议

配置文件管理技巧

  1. 定期更新设备指纹- 关注项目更新,及时更换新的有效指纹
  2. 备份原始配置- 在修改module/pif.json前做好备份
  3. 测试不同设备标识- 尝试不同的制造商和型号组合,找到最稳定的配置

版本更新策略

保持模块为最新版本以确保最佳兼容性:

# 通过Git更新项目 cd PlayIntegrityFix git pull # 重新构建安装包 ./gradlew assembleRelease

性能优化建议

  1. 减少模块冲突- 仅安装必要的Magisk模块
  2. 定期清理缓存- 清除Google Play服务和框架的缓存数据
  3. 监控系统日志- 使用logcat监控验证过程中的错误信息

安全使用注意事项

使用禁忌清单

  • ❌ 禁止在非Root设备上安装
  • ❌ 不能与safetynet-fix类模块同时使用
  • ❌ 不支持Android 8.0以下版本
  • ❌ 避免在商业或敏感应用中使用

法律与道德考量

PlayIntegrityFix仅适用于个人学习和研究目的。在使用时请遵守以下原则:

  1. 尊重服务条款- 了解并遵守相关应用和服务的使用条款
  2. 合理使用- 仅用于合法的设备调试和开发目的
  3. 风险自担- 使用此类工具可能导致账户受限或服务中断

未来发展与社区支持

PlayIntegrityFix项目持续更新以应对Google不断变化的安全策略。开发团队密切关注Android安全机制的变化,并及时发布相应的修复方案。

获取支持与更新

  • 关注项目的GitCode仓库获取最新版本
  • 参与社区讨论了解其他用户的经验分享
  • 定期检查update.json文件获取更新信息

技术发展趋势: 随着Google持续强化其安全验证机制,未来的解决方案可能需要更加复杂的技术手段。建议用户关注以下发展方向:

  • 硬件级验证绕过技术
  • 虚拟化环境下的完整性保护
  • AI驱动的动态验证对抗

总结:打造完美的Android Root体验

PlayIntegrityFix为Android Root用户提供了一个强大而稳定的解决方案,帮助他们在享受Root权限带来的自由的同时,不影响日常应用的使用体验。通过合理的配置和定期的维护,用户可以长期保持设备的完整性验证通过状态。

记住,技术工具的使用应当遵循合法合规的原则。PlayIntegrityFix为开发者提供了研究和学习Android安全机制的机会,同时也为普通用户解决了实际的使用问题。无论您是技术爱好者还是普通用户,正确使用这个工具都能为您带来更好的Android设备使用体验。

随着Android生态的不断发展,保持对新技术的学习和适应能力,才是长期享受完整Android体验的关键。PlayIntegrityFix正是这一理念的完美体现——通过技术创新解决实际问题,让技术真正服务于用户需求。

【免费下载链接】PlayIntegrityFixFix Play Integrity (and SafetyNet) verdicts.项目地址: https://gitcode.com/GitHub_Trending/pl/PlayIntegrityFix

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/26 15:18:38

3步搞定微信聊天记录永久备份:告别数据丢失的烦恼

3步搞定微信聊天记录永久备份:告别数据丢失的烦恼 【免费下载链接】WeChatExporter 一个可以快速导出、查看你的微信聊天记录的工具 项目地址: https://gitcode.com/gh_mirrors/wec/WeChatExporter 你是否曾因误删重要聊天记录而懊恼?是否担心手机…

作者头像 李华
网站建设 2026/5/26 15:16:23

深入理解 pip:Python 包管理的核心原理与工程实践

1. 为什么你今天必须真正搞懂 pip —— 不是“会用几个命令”,而是理解它如何塑造你的开发节奏我带过三十多个 Python 项目,从刚毕业的实习生到十年经验的架构师,几乎所有人——包括我自己——在职业生涯前三年都踩过同一个坑:把 …

作者头像 李华
网站建设 2026/5/26 15:14:48

【大数据智能工厂】工业大数据平台建设方案:总体架构、技术架构、工业大数据建模与算法、战略蓝图、专项管理体系、全生命周期与智能应用

本方案基于工业4.0理念,通过物联网、大数据、云计算技术构建智慧工业平台,实现从数据采集、数据湖存储到机器学习建模的全流程管理。重点覆盖设备预测性维修、生产优化、人机协同、能效与安全管理等应用,助力企业实现智能化升级与资源高效配置…

作者头像 李华